Output 71a04955204d90e1f120864a631e8bb8676529cc9cdc1ec3bbdec269816b59db:7

value
1202668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6852eb1f0a50fde2cefeea7a2fa9a0c405748e OP_EQUAL
address
3DDQ3GPEPiRfFpY6mKd3ugZvbp64xyF44Q
transaction
71a04955204d90e1f120864a631e8bb8676529cc9cdc1ec3bbdec269816b59db
confirmations
244915
spent
true